What Exactly is ENM? A Quick Breakdown
ENM stands for Ethical Non-Monogamy, and it's exactly what it sounds like—a way of practicing non-monogamy that prioritizes ethics, communication, and consent. Unlike traditional monogamous relationships where partners agree to exclusivity, ENM allows individuals to explore multiple romantic or sexual relationships with the full knowledge and consent of all parties involved.
But here's the kicker: ENM isn't just about sleeping around. It's about building meaningful, respectful connections with multiple people. Think of it as expanding the definition of love to include more than one person without compromising the core values of trust and honesty.
According to a study published in the Journal of Sex Research, about 4-5% of Americans identify as practicing some form of ENM. That might not sound like a lot, but it represents millions of people who are actively choosing this lifestyle. And guess what? It works—for them.

How Does ENM Work? The Nuts and Bolts
So, you're curious about how ENM actually plays out in real life. Here's the deal: every ENM relationship is unique. There's no single blueprint for success because it depends on the needs and desires of the people involved. However, there are some common principles that most ENM practitioners follow:
- Communication: Open and honest dialogue is the foundation of any successful ENM relationship. Partners must be willing to share their feelings, boundaries, and expectations.
- Consent: All parties must give explicit consent to participate in the relationship. No surprises, no secrets.
- Boundaries: Setting clear boundaries is crucial. This could include rules around physical intimacy, emotional involvement, or even how much time is spent with other partners.
- Respect: Respecting each other's autonomy and choices is key. No one should feel pressured to do anything they're not comfortable with.
It's also worth noting that ENM isn't just for couples. Single individuals can practice ENM by engaging in multiple relationships simultaneously, provided they communicate openly with all partners.
Common Misconceptions About ENM
Let's clear up some of the myths surrounding ENM. First off, it's not about promiscuity. People in ENM relationships aren't just hopping from bed to bed—they're building deep, meaningful connections with multiple partners. Second, ENM isn't inherently selfish or greedy. In fact, it often requires a higher level of emotional intelligence and self-awareness than traditional monogamy.
Another misconception is that ENM leads to jealousy and heartbreak. While jealousy can be a factor, it's not inevitable. Many ENM practitioners report that jealousy decreases over time as they learn to trust their partners and themselves more deeply.
Finally, ENM isn't just for "liberated" or "alternative" people. People from all walks of life practice ENM, including those who identify as straight, LGBTQ+, or even conservative. It's about finding what works best for you, not fitting into a specific mold.

Challenges of ENM
Of course, ENM isn't without its challenges. One of the biggest hurdles is dealing with societal stigma. In a culture that largely views monogamy as the ideal, ENM practitioners may face judgment or misunderstanding from friends, family, and even strangers.
Jealousy is another potential issue, although many ENM practitioners learn to manage it through self-reflection and communication. There's also the risk of unequal power dynamics if one partner feels pressured to conform to the other's desires.
Finally, logistics can be tricky. Coordinating schedules, managing emotions, and maintaining multiple relationships requires a lot of effort and dedication. But for those who are up to the challenge, the rewards can be immense.
